This sizeable land parcel offers a practical blend of accessibility and natural calm in the Kutchan–Hanazono area. The location is convenient—around 3 minutes to the upcoming Kutchan highway interchange, 5 minutes to Kutchan Station, and roughly 7 minutes to the Niseko Hanazono Resort. With steady growth in the surrounding area, including the Park Hyatt Hanazono and other planned projects, the site remains a sensible option for long-term ownership.

The land is well suited to year-round residences, staff accommodation, or modest holiday homes, with enough flexibility to plan comfortable layouts and outdoor areas. Previously farmland, the site is naturally flat and straightforward to build on. An existing house already has water and electricity connections, helping reduce initial setup work.

Surrounded by quiet scenery yet close to daily services, the property offers a calm residential environment without losing convenient access to town and the ski area.

Location

  • Under-construction Kutchan IC: 3 min (2.3 km)
  • Kutchan Station: 5 min
  • Niseko Hanazono Resort: 7 min
  • Grand Hirafu (Ace Gondola): 16 min

Land Summary

  • Land Size: 8,775.8 sqm (approx. 2,654.7 tsubo)
  • Building Coverage: 30%
  • Floor Area Ratio: 50%
  • Hotel operations restricted
  • Water supply available
  • No sewer (septic tank required)

Building Summary

  • Structure: 2-storey wooden house
  • Built: December 1979
  • Utilities: Water and electricity connected
